Arx Bella, a NSW South Coast short-term accommodation property showing an 8% rental yield, has been listed for sale at $2.45 million.

Set five kilometres from Berry, the one hectare property at 498a Woodhill Mountain Road, comes with solar passive home with clean lines maximising light and space.

Every room enjoys views across the valley to the ocean and escarpment.

The 1.2-hectare block cost $825,000 in late 2007, the two-level house was designed by Art House Design's Blair Mullins at Vincentia with 500 square metre of internal space.

Behind its front door, created by designer Matt Long. there is a four bedroom home. Its living/dining area is open plan featuring a Jetmaster open fire with Carrera marble and hearth. The gourmet kitchen comes with walk-in pantry and preparation room with sink, work bench, storage racks and drawers.

"Arx Bella as an investment makes financial sense," says Ray White Berry listing agent Shane Hilaire who has the property listed with Clive Radburn.

"There is solid and consistent cash-flow from short term accomodation showing a rental yield of 8%," he said.

With $3750 weekly rental potential, it has annual rent returns that will "impress," he added allowing any buyer to offset their ownership costs along with having the benefit of personal use.

He suggests there was a "high capital appreciation potential."

It has been listed as priced at "below cost".
